Why Specialized Cleaning Matters
In healthcare environments, specialized sanitization is not just advantageous - it's a necessity. We're talking about areas where maintaining sterile conditions and patient protection is crucial. All surfaces, tools, and equipment must follow stringent cleaning requirements to safeguard patients and staff while stopping pathogen transmission.
When you evaluate the wide range of pollutants found in a medical office—from bodily fluids and blood to viruses and bacteria—the necessity for precise cleaning becomes evident. It's not just about dusting and mopping; it requires utilizing hospital-grade disinfectants and following specific cleaning protocols that effectively eliminate dangerous pathogens.
Moreover, expert cleaning goes beyond what meets the eye. It encompasses routine sanitization of commonly touched areas namely doorknobs, light switches, and medical equipment that people commonly miss yet are crucial in preventing cross-contamination.
Effective maintenance extends to air ducts and ventilation systems, that can collect and distribute harmful particles without proper upkeep.

Compliance with Standards and Regulations
Adhering to recognized standards and regulations is crucial for medical office cleaning in Chicago. You have to verify your cleaning protocols satisfy the stringent requirements set by organizations like OSHA and the CDC, prioritizing infection control and patient safety. This goes beyond about keeping visually clean areas; it's about implementing practices that greatly reduce the likelihood of infection propagation.
You're working with different regulations that specify how to handle and dispose of biomedical waste, the correct use of disinfectants, and cleaning schedules for various spaces in your facility. Following these regulations isn't merely best practice; it's a legal requirement that protects both patients and staff from potential health risks.
Moreover, all areas within your healthcare facility, from reception areas to surgical suites, requires specialized cleaning standards. These guidelines are developed to tackle the particular challenges found in each area.
High-touch surfaces like doorknobs, chairs, and counters need enhanced and comprehensive cleaning versus other areas. It's your responsibility to ensure these guidelines are strictly adhered to to ensure a secure environment.

Choosing the Right Cleaning Service Provider
Choosing the perfect cleaning partner for your medical office in Chicago is crucial for keeping a safe and sterile environment. You cannot compromise the health of your practice members or the conformity of your facility by choosing the unsuitable cleaning company.
When assessing cleaning service providers, emphasize their experience in healthcare environments. They must understand the rigorous guidelines and regulatory requirements characteristic of the medical industry.
Seek out a business that consistently proves their dedication to hygiene. They need to present thorough plans on how they manage infection control and how their staff is trained to handle biohazardous waste and special considerations of medical cleaning.
Make sure to ask about safety protocols they follow, such as OSHA and CDC protocols.
Service evaluations play a vital component in the evaluation process. Ask for case studies or references from their existing healthcare clients. This information can give you insight into here their reliability, efficiency, and the quality of their work.
